VPS远程花屏怎么办?_排查与解决方法大全

VPS远程连接出现花屏问题如何解决?

问题现象 可能原因 解决方案
远程桌面花屏 显卡驱动不兼容 更新或回滚显卡驱动
画面撕裂/闪烁 网络带宽不足 优化网络设置或升级带宽
局部色块异常 编解码器故障 更换远程连接协议(如RDP转VNC)
完全无法显示 服务器GPU资源耗尽 释放GPU资源或增加配置

VPS远程花屏问题全面解决方案

问题诊断步骤

  1. 确认现象特征
  • 记录花屏出现的具体区域(全屏/局部)
  • 观察是否伴随闪烁、延迟等现象
  • 测试不同时间段的发生频率
  1. 基础环境检查
   # 查看显卡驱动状态
   lspci -v | grep -i vga
   # 检查当前分辨率设置
   xrandr -q
   
  1. 网络质量测试
  • 使用pingtraceroute检测网络延迟
  • 通过iftop监控实时带宽占用

针对性解决方案

驱动问题处理

  1. 对于NVIDIA显卡:
   # 卸载旧驱动
   sudo apt-get purge nvidia-*
   # 安装推荐版本
   sudo ubuntu-drivers autoinstall
   
  1. 对于Intel核显:
   sudo apt-get install --reinstall xserver-xorg-video-intel
   

网络优化方案

  • 调整远程协议参数:
  ; RDP连接配置文件示例
  [Connection]
  Network=Automatic
  Compression=1
  
  • 启用硬件加速编码:
  sudo modprobe -r v4l2loopback
  sudo modprobe v4l2loopback devices=1
  

常见问题对照表

问题现象 根本原因 具体操作
登录后立即花屏 显示管理器冲突 切换至lightdm:sudo dpkg-reconfigure gdm3
视频播放异常 编解码器缺失 安装必要组件:sudo apt install ffmpeg
多显示器错位 Xorg配置错误 生成新配置:sudo nvidia-xconfig
命令行正常但GUI异常 桌面环境损坏 重装DE:sudo apt install --reinstall ubuntu-desktop

进阶排查工具

  1. 日志分析
   journalctl -b | grep -iE "gpu|vga|drm"
   
  1. 压力测试
   stress --gpu 1 --timeout 600
   
  1. 协议对比测试
  • 同时测试RDP/VNC/SSH-X11的表现差异

发表评论

评论列表